Born from a friendship nurtured during their days at the University of California Santa Barbara, the band consists of Zach Gill (Keyboards/Vocals), Steve Adams (Bass Guitar/Vocals), Dan Lebowitz (Guitars/Percussion/Vocals) and David Brogan (Drums/Vocals).
Originally a nine-piece band featuring a brass section called The Animal Liberation Orchestra and the Free Range Horns, the band began drawing enormous attention in the Santa Barbara area with their rousing stage shows. When Zach, Dan and Steve returned to their hometown San Francisco, they stripped back down to a quartet, playing with a wide variety of different drummers. Finally, in 2002, the trio reunited with drummer David Brogan (with whom they had previously played in college) and the ultimate version of Animal Liberation Orchestra was solidified.
Zach Gill, the keyboard player, went to college with the popular singer-songwriter, Jack Johnson, and so they had good connections with one another. Soon audiences at gigs saw Animal Liberation Orchestra supporting Jack Johnson. Zach Gill has recently provided piano in Jack Johnson's band, adding a new flavor to the live performances.
Animal Liberation Orchestra have released an independent album, "Fly Between Falls", and it was re-released on Brushfire Records on April 18th 2006. It includes the track, "Girl, I Wanna Lay You Down", which features long-time friend Jack Johnson providing guitar and vocals. New to the re-release is the song "Walls of Jericho", a tour staple and crowd favorite noted by its festival imagery, wailing guitar solo, and euphoric cresendo. This track gained popularity after its live performance was featured in the Jack Johnson and Friends Live at the Greek DVD. The studio version's debut on myspace.com received mixed review.
In 2006, ALO finished a tour supporting Jack Johnson, alongside with Matt Costa, all across Europe, including United Kingdom, France and Spain. Additionally, they have two dates scheduled for mid April supporting Jack Johnson in Brazil. In June, they will be supporting Dave Matthews Band at stops in upstate New York and North Carolina. Thay have recently recorded The Band's Ophelia for the tribute album "Endless Highway, the music of The Band"
On May 1st 2007, ALO released their new album Roses & Clover that was recorded during two weeks in a barn in Santa Barbara, California. ALO will tour the USA during May to July 2007, playing together with Brett Dennen during seven of the concerts.

The lyrics of "Ophelia" by Animal Liberation Orchestra delve into the complexities of human relationships and the inner struggles that accompany them. Ophelia, a metaphorical representation of the love interest, is portrayed as being in a different mental space than the singer, who is hoping to connect with her. The imagery of her staring out of the window at nature while the singer is on his knees implies a sense of detachment from reality and a desire to be elsewhere. Despite his efforts to engage with her, Ophelia seems to be holding back, caught up in her own world.
The lyrics express a sense of frustration over the lack of communication and connection in the relationship. The singer is caught between wanting to express himself and being unable to find the right words. Instead, he can only say her name, which implies a deep emotional attachment to her. Despite the distance between them, he still longs to be with her and take her "down between the pillars of [her] soul."
However, the final lines of the song suggest that the dream of being with Ophelia may be nothing more than a fantasy. The singer urges her not to try to tell him how to feel, as his emotions and desires are real to him. At the same time, he acknowledges that she must also have her own dream world, one he is not privy to. While they may never be able to fully share their inner selves with each other, he urges her not to let go of her dreams.
